Setting Up Your Wireless Hdmi System

Setting up your wireless HDMI system is a straightforward process that begins with connecting the transmitter to the video source, such as a laptop or set-top box, using an HDMI cable. Next, plug the transmitter into a power source to ensure it functions properly. For optimal performance, ensure there are no obstructions blocking the signal between the transmitter and receiver.

Once the transmitter is set up, connect the receiver to your display device, whether it’s a TV, projector, or monitor, using another HDMI cable. Plug the receiver into a power source as well to activate the wireless connection. Some systems may require you to pair the transmitter and receiver by following the manufacturer’s instructions, which typically involve pressing a button on each device.

After the transmitter and receiver are connected and powered on, select the appropriate HDMI input on your display device to start streaming content wirelessly. Adjust any settings on your devices for the best picture and sound quality. Troubleshooting Common Issues

When using a wireless HDMI transmitter and receiver, it’s important to be prepared for potential issues that may arise. Common problems users encounter include signal interference, audio or video lag, and connectivity issues. If you experience signal interference, try adjusting the placement of the transmitter and receiver or reducing any obstructions between them to improve signal stability.

Audio or video lag can be frustrating, but adjusting the settings on your devices or using HDMI cables with higher bandwidth capabilities can help reduce latency. Additionally, make sure your devices are within the recommended range for optimal performance. Connectivity issues may stem from outdated firmware or incompatible devices. Be sure to check for firmware updates for your transmitter and receiver and ensure they are compatible with each other. If problems persist, resetting the devices or seeking assistance from customer support may help resolve the issue.

How Does A Wireless Hdmi Transmitter And Receiver Work?

A wireless HDMI transmitter and receiver work by sending compressed audio and video signals from a source device to a display device without the need for physical cables. The transmitter converts the HDMI signal to a wireless format, which is then transmitted through radio waves to the receiver connected to the display device. The receiver decodes the wireless signal back into an HDMI format, allowing the display device to show the audio and video content in real-time. This technology enables seamless streaming of high-definition content between devices without the limitations of traditional cables.

How Far Can The Signal Travel With A Wireless Hdmi System?

The signal range of a wireless HDMI system can vary depending on the specific model and environmental factors. Typically, most wireless HDMI systems have a range of around 100-150 feet in an open area with minimal obstructions like walls or furniture. However, signal strength may decrease if there are obstacles or interference present, reducing the effective range. It is recommended to place the transmitter and receiver units within line of sight for optimal performance and reliability.

What Are Some Common Troubleshooting Issues When Using A Wireless Hdmi Transmitter And Receiver?

Common troubleshooting issues when using a wireless HDMI transmitter and receiver include signal interference causing dropouts or poor image quality, distance limitations impacting signal strength, and device compatibility issues leading to connectivity problems. To address these issues, try relocating the transmitter and receiver to reduce interference, ensuring there are no physical obstructions blocking the signal path, and updating firmware or using compatible devices. Additionally, adjusting the wireless channels, using HDMI extenders or boosters, or switching to a different frequency band can also help improve signal stability and quality.
